Hello everyone, something strange is happening to me. I purchased and paid for an order; it’s a book shipped via “pieghi di libri,” and as the delivery address I set a pickup point near my house, because I’m often not home. Now for a few days I’ve been checking the order progress status and the “bar” is only completed for payments; it doesn’t show as shipped. What’s strange, though, is that at the top right there’s a notice saying the seller has already shipped it. In all this, I haven’t received any email, nor a tracking link for the shipment. How is that possible?

·2 years agoIf I were you, I would have avoided having a book parcel delivered to a pickup point; it still depends on what you chose, because eBay pickup points are “Fermopoint” and aren’t real Italian Post pickup points, but above all, as sika700 reminds us, there is no tracking of any kind, unless it’s the registered book parcel, which costs a little less than 5 euros if under 2kg.
Anyway, don’t worry because it’s normal for a book parcel to take a long time and seem lost in the void; it can take 1 week, 2, even 3. No one will notify you anyway; the only thing you can do is call the point and ask if there’s a package in your name.

·2 years agoHello,
book mail has no tracking and handling at the Pickup Point is very difficult since it isn't linked to any code.
If you don't receive delivery confirmation from Fermo Point, it can't come from anywhere else and so either go and check in person whether it has arrived, or at the end of the presumed delivery date, open a report:
